Urgent action regarding Russia-backed terrorism

July 25, 2014 by CYOA

UWC Letterhead 24 July 2014

His Excellency Tony Abbott
Prime Minister of Australia
G20 President

Parliament House
Canberra ACT 2600
Australia

Dear Prime Minister:

Re: Urgent action regarding Russia-backed terrorism

On behalf of the Ukrainian World Congress and the Ukrainian diaspora, please accept our condolences following the tragic deaths of some 30 Australian citizens and residents on Malaysian Airlines Flight MH17. It is an unspeakable loss for your nation.

We acknowledge and commend the leadership position taken by yourself, your Minister for Foreign
Affairs Julie Bishop, and your Government in response to the downing of Malaysian Airlines Flight
MH17, including initiating and steering the UN Security Council resolution of 21 July 2014. The clarity
and strength of your position has guided the international community’s response, and is in part a fitting
tribute to those who perished during this horrific act of terrorism.

In light of the above, the Ukrainian World Congress hereby seeks your further action as G20 President. As you know, over the past months, the international community has witnessed Russia’s brazen violations of international law with its:

  1. illegal annexation of Crimea;
  2. persistent support of violent terrorist activities in Eastern Ukraine; and
  3. assistance for the shootdown of Malaysian Airlines Flight MH17 and subsequent obstruction at gunpoint of the investigation at the crash site.

The downing of a passenger airliner that killed 298 people from various countries should be a chilling
warning to the international community of the consequences of tolerating Russia-backed terrorism
and unabashed violations of the territorial integrity of an independent country.

Therefore, the Ukrainian World Congress urges you, as the current G20 President, to take the necessary measures to end President Vladimir Putin’s reign of terror that is threatening the world by calling on the G20 Leaders to immediately:

  1. impose targeted sector-specific sanctions (third level sanctions) against Russia;
  2. provide military aid to Ukraine in order to remove the menace to the international community posed by Russia-backed terrorists in Eastern Ukraine;
  3. deny Russia’s President Vladimir Putin the privilege of participating in the upcoming G20 Leaders Summit on 15 and 16 November 2014 in Brisbane, Queensland; and
  4. invite Ukraine’s President Petro Poroshenko to attend the G20 Leaders Summit in Australia.

If the G20 Leaders do not act promptly and decisively, Russia will be emboldened to further threaten peace and security, not only in Ukraine, but throughout the world, bringing even more suffering and death of innocent people.

Sincerely,

UKRAINIAN WORLD CONGRESS
Eugene Czolij
President

The Ukrainian World congress (UWC) is the international coordinating body for Ukrainian communities in the diaspora representing the interests of over 20 million Ukrainians. The UWC has member organizations in 33 countries and ties with Ukrainians in 14 additional countries. Founded in 1967,the UWC was recognized in 2003 by the United Nations Economic and Social Council as a non-governmental organization (NGO) with special consultative status.
